Liverpool to make final bid for Lallana according to reports

The Adam Lallana to Liverpool stories has been one of the more painstaking for both sets of fans. Southampton fans will probably want to be put out of their misery one way or the other, while Liverpool are still unsure as to whether a deal can be brokered at all.

The Metro today suggests that there could be a an imminent solution to the impasse with Liverpool prepared to up their offer even more cash for the England man:

Liverpool are set to make a final ‘take it or leave it’ offer for Southampton captain Adam Lallana following weeks of stalemate talks.

The Reds have made Lallana their number one transfer target this summer, but have so far seen bids of £20million and then £23million rejected by the St Mary’s club.

We like the player but aren’t sure if he’s worth that sort of money, even in today’s inflated market.

While he has a really lovely touch and can make things happen we don’t see him as having enough pace to make a difference as a conventional winger. But, in Sterling, Sturridge and Suarez, Liverpool already have an abundance of quality who can fill the number 10 position that Lallana may ultimately be best suited to.
